The history of metallurgy dates back to prehistory when early humans discovered and began using metals such as copper, gold, and iron. Copper was one of the first metals that humans learned to work with, and its use dates back to around 8000 BCE. Since then, humans have continued working with metals, and the development of metallurgy has been fundamental to the technological and cultural progress of humanity.

Today, especially in the last twenty years, technology has advanced rapidly, and we have excellent devices for automated CNC (Computer Numerical Control) machining manufacturing tasks.

This implies a spectacular change in our industrial model, reorganizing and replacing labor with automated machines, driven by progress and constant technological innovation. The initial investment required to acquire and set up innovative CNC equipment can be a challenge for many companies in the sector. The high associated costs can hinder the widespread adoption of CNC technology. But investing in acquiring the best technology and adapting to the demand of our customers and the sector in general is essential.

One of the most significant technological advances we implemented at i-mas Group is the acquisition of an automated cell equipped with a high-precision robot, designed for loading and unloading two 5-axis machining centers. With this advanced technology, we can reduce production costs and accelerate our delivery times thanks to the 24/7 operation of this robotic cell. This has allowed us to offer a much more efficient and precise service.
